IHSW101 Introduction to Human Service Work

(3.0 credits)

This course provides an introduction to human service work in a northern and rural context with an emphasis on Indigenous communities and individuals. Students will be introduced to the skills, knowledge, and values necessary for entry-level work in a human service field. The course prepares students through an examination of the history, nature, and characteristics, of effective human service workers.

Lecture Hours: 45
